Senior iOS Software Engineer


About the job

The Position

The ARCULUSโ„ข team is seeking a highly motivated and experienced Senior iOS Software Engineer to help us build cutting-edge solutions for storing, sending, buying, and swapping digital assets.

Who You Are

You share our passion and drive and have proven expertise and leadership in developing high-quality software. You are comfortable with brainstorming and can communicate technology ideas and issues effectively. Your collaborative nature enables you to work cross-functionally with different teams.

What You Will Do

In this position, you will contribute to many facets of the development of ARCULUS WALLETโ„ข applications and the ARCULUS KEYโ„ข card hardware wallet. Your impact on the business will be significant as this app is the primary method that customers use to interact with our product. You will become a subject matter expert on the ecosystem of our platform, be a key player in the architecture of future product roadmap features and contribute in a meaningful way to the overall success of new product features. The product roadmap for future innovations is expected to go beyond crypto, allowing us to build new and exciting products to support gaming, entertainment, and innovative decentralized banking applications.

You will:

โ— Design, develop, deploy, and maintain software applications and components for iOS platforms

โ— Engage with other developers to build consensus on goals and the path to achieve them

โ— Communicate progress updates to key stakeholders

Minimum Qualifications

โ— 5+ years of mobile engineering experience

โ— Solid understanding of the latest iOS version changes, features and requirements

โ— Strong object-oriented design and programming skills, with Swift, Swift UI and C/C++

โ— Extensive experience with iOS mobile application development tools, standards, and processes

โ— Solid understanding of Appleโ€™s Human Interface Guidelines

โ— Solid understanding of software development processes, including testing and release management

โ— Strong problem analysis, isolation, and debugging skills

โ— Ability to engage with and contribute to multiple projects at the same time while managing time efficiently

โ— Excellent written and verbal communication skills in English

โ— Availability to travel onsite every 2 months for a collaborative team meeting and co-working session

โ— You should have examples of previously developed Appโ€™s in the Apple Store

Preferred Qualifications

โ— Solid knowledge of blockchain models and cryptocurrency/NFT/DeFi technologies

โ— Knowledge of and experience with computer networking and internetworking

โ— Participation in open-source projects or code samples on GitHub and other forums

Arculusโ„ข, created by CompoSecure, provides businesses with scalable secure authentication solutions for their customers and consumers with cold storage for digital assets with our premium metal card technology on our exclusive Arculus Keyโ„ข Card. With a tap of the card to a mobile device, businesses can protect and authenticate their customers for financial transactions and consumers can gain access to their crypto and NFTS in seconds on our Arculus Walletโ„ข App with leading-edge, offline security. With a strong background in security hardware and financial payments from CompoSecure, Arculus is here to make secure authentication processes easy to protect customers and consumers.

This is an opportunity to work with the latest technology in the dynamic blockchain and cryptocurrency arenas. The environment is highly collaborative, and team members are very supportive of each other, bringing their extensive experience to bear to tackle significant technological challenges together. Each member of the Arculus team is dedicated to building the very best products and solutions for our customers. We have a passion for getting it right, and we are excited by a challenge.

The work is 100% remote and always will be! We have about six on-site strategy meetings every year which allow us to sync in-person, build relationships with colleagues and break down the barriers that come with having a remote-first environment.


The base salary for this role is between $170,000 and $220,000, depending on skill set and experience level. We offer a strong base salary, annual bonus and equity in our publicly traded-parent company.

We are an equal opportunity employer and value diversity at our company. We do not discriminate on the basis of race, religion, color, national origin, sex, gender, gender expression, sexual orientation, age, marital status, veteran status, or disability status. We will ensure that individuals with disabilities are provided reasonable accommodation to participate in the job application or interview process, to perform essential job functions, and to receive other benefits and privileges of employment. Please contact us to request an accommodation.

Apply now
Apply now

Please let CompoSecure know that you found this job on Your support will help us grow!